| No to fogging an Opti. Putting oil in the cylinders and turning the motor over does nothing, except allow the oil to puddle on the bottom of the cylinder, and likely foul your plugs next spring.
I put new plugs in when needed, after first fire up in the spring. Use the old plugs for the first fire up in the spring. Especially if you do decide to put oil in cylinders.
Treat the gas, and run it through the system. Best way is to start treating the gas early in the fall at each fill up. I use the Merc products and Marine Stabil, but whatever, use something, SeaFoam, etc. | |
